Operations Coordinator

Job LocationFaslane
EducationNot Mentioned
SalaryCompetitive salary
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ent , full-time

Job Description

External AdvertOperations CoordinatorHM Naval Base Clyde, Faslane (G84 8HL)Competitive Salary plus benefitsWe have an exciting opportunity for an Operations Coordinator to join our existing team to be based at our site HM Naval Base Clyde in Faslane. The key purpose of this role is to support the PMS Clyde operation through the Co-ordination of Operations Controland Admin team outputs.In direct support of the Operations Coordinator, the role will be directly accountable for the line management and direction of personnel within the Operations Department and will oversee the wider co-ordination and maintenance of records for afloat personneltraining, orientation and competency.Key accountabilities:

  • Develop and regularly review short to medium term plans to ensure proactive matching of resources to likely tasking in advance of generation of a rolling, 24-hour, immediate programme
  • To conduct regular reviews of Operations Control/Admin team outputs in order to
  • monitor and act to ensure targets are met, including maintenance of accurate data to underpin timely reports and returns
  • Line management of the Ops Controller and the Ops Administrator.
  • Responsible for the recording, tracking and reporting of operational tasking within a
  • recognised and approved system (the FLEET database) throughout the tasking cycle,
  • whilst monitoring and, if appropriate challenging, requested services against Schedule of Requirement (SoR) entitlements.
  • To liaise with the Vessel Superintendents and the Customer to co-ordinate maintenance downtime for vessels.
  • Recording of tasking data in support of Third-Party Income Generation (TPIG) to support invoicing and to liaise with Commercial Customers to ensure provision of the best possible services whilst de-conflicting the programme when required.
  • Co-ordinate provision of assets and SQEP personnel for out of port tasking.
  • To drive operational efficiency, assurance improvements and best practice across the
  • contract with reference to Operations Control/Admin team outputs.
  • Utilise both Customer and wider workforce feedback to enhance service delivery and to minimize risk to the business or the customer relationship.
  • Responsible for the delivery of operational activity across the Clyde element of the
  • contract, measured against agreed KPIs (the
  • Schedule of Requirement).
What youll need to do the role:
  • Educated to Diploma level, or with demonstratable evidence of equivalence through
  • operational planning/scheduling experience and achievement.
  • Evidenced experience of planning/programming in a complex and dynamic environment with delivery against challenging KPIs.
  • Has a drive for delivering a quality service, values positive customer feedback and
  • understands how to improve operational effectiveness.
  • Demonstrates ability to network internally and externally and influence effectively when
  • formulating and refining plans
  • Demonstrates evidence of building successful peer stakeholder relationships
  • Good IT skills with ability to enter, process, and manipulate data across the full spectrum
  • of MS Office functions.
  • Shoreside role 48Hrs with OOH works with requirement to cover the Duty On call Manager role 1 week in 4 or as required for sickness/absence in a roster system. This is a OOH role MonThurs 16300800 daily and Fri 1630Mon 0800 all weekend.
